Sec. 1.
(a) The definitions in 511 IAC 6.1-1-2 and this section apply throughout this rule.
(b) "Board" means the Indiana state board of education.
(c) "Course" means a course listed in the Indiana state approved course titles and descriptions.
(d) "Curriculum program" means a systematized program of study of greater scope or duration than a course.
(e) "Department" means the state department of education.
(f) "Governing body" means the board, commission, etc. charged with the responsibility of administering the affairs of:
(g) "Nonpublic school" means any school accredited by the board that serves any of the kindergarten through grade 12 not maintained by a school corporation.
(h) "Nonstandard courses and curriculum programs" means those courses or curriculum programs that differ from those authorized by the rules of the board in ways including, but not limited to, the following:
However, courses and curriculum programs covered by this rule shall not include those falling within the provisions for gifted and talented education in 511 IAC 6-9.
(i) "Public school" means any school maintained by a school corporation as defined in 511 IAC 6.1-1-2.
